SLVSEZ5A July 2020 – December 2020 TPS25814
PRODUCTION DATA
When configured as a source, the TPS25814 detects when a cable or a Sink is attached using the CC1 and CC2 pins. When in a disconnected state, the TPS25814 monitors the voltages on these pins to determine what, if anything, is connected. See USB Type-C Specification for more information.
Table 8-1 shows the Cable Detect States for a Source.
CC1 | CC2 | CONNECTION STATE | RESULTING ACTION |
---|---|---|---|
Open | Open | Nothing attached | Continue monitoring both CCy pins for attach. Power is not applied to VBUS or VCONN. |
Rd | Open | Sink attached | Monitor CC1 for detach. Power is applied to VBUS but not to VCONN (CC2). |
Open | Rd | Sink attached | Monitor CC2 for detach. Power is applied to VBUS but not to VCONN (CC1). |
Ra | Open | Powered Cable-No UFP attached | Monitor CC2 for a Sink attach and CC1 for cable detach. Power is not applied to VBUS or VCONN (CC1). |
Open | Ra | Powered Cable-No UFP attached | Monitor CC1 for a Sink attach and CC2 for cable detach. Power is not applied to VBUS or VCONN (CC1). |
Ra | Rd | Powered Cable-UFP Attached | Provide power on VBUS and VCONN (CC1) then monitor CC2 for a Sink detach. CC1 is not monitored for a detach. |
Rd | Ra | Powered Cable-UFP attached | Provide power on VBUS and VCONN (CC2) then monitor CC1 for a Sink detach. CC2 is not monitored for a detach. |
Rd | Rd | Debug Accessory Mode attached | Sense either CCy pin for detach. |
Ra | Ra | Audio Adapter Accessory Mode attached | Sense either CCy pin for detach. |
When a TPS25814 port is configured as a Source, a current IRpDef is driven out each CCy pin and each pin is monitored for different states. When a Sink is attached to the pin a pull-down resistance of Rd to GND exists. The current IRpDef is then forced across the resistance Rd generating a voltage at the CCy pin. The TPS25814 applies IRpDef until it closes the switch from PP5V to VBUS, at which time it may change to IRp1.5A or IRp3.0A.
When the CCy pin is connected to an active cable VCONN input, the pull-down resistance is different (Ra). In this case the voltage on the CCy pin will be lower and the TPS25814 recognizes it as an active cable.
The voltage on CCy is monitored to detect a disconnection depending upon which Rp current source is active. When a connection has been recognized and the voltage on CCy subsequently rises above the disconnect threshold for tCC, the system registers a disconnection.